Apply now for the ASEAN Stroke Clinical Segment Lead position and play a key role in the ASEAN team.

You will provide disease-area leadership for stroke care across ASEAN. The role supports sales enablement, KOL development, government and stroke society engagement, and strategic clinical partnerships in priority markets. The ASEAN Stroke Clinical Segment Lead partners with regional Clinical Leads, Global Business Areas, ASEAN Zone Business Areas and countries to strengthen clinical credibility and commercial success in the stroke-related market across ASEAN.

The role will be based either in Indonesia, Malaysia, Philippines, Thailand or Vietnam.

Your Role:
  • Business Development: Lead initiatives to grow our position in cardiology markets and promote early detection and intervention strategies for CVD.
  • Workflow Optimization: Engage with hospitals to understand and improve stroke workflows (e.g., door-to-needle/groin times), supporting faster and more effective treatment.
  • Clinical Credibility: Maintain up-to-date knowledge of stroke science and management; represent the company in discussions with clinicians, hospital executives, and government stakeholders.
  • Sales Enablement: Translate clinical insights into actionable messaging for Account Managers; deliver training to help sales teams open clinical conversations confidently.
  • Stakeholder Engagement: Build relationships with cardiac key opinion leaders, and clinical partners to enhance visibility and influence.
  • Reference Site Development: Identify and nurture lighthouse projects and reference sites that showcase our impact in stroke care.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with Product Sales Executives, Scientific teams, and Zone Business Area Heads to align efforts and maximize clinical-commercial synergy.

Your Expertise:
  • Clinical background (e.g. radiographer, stroke nurse, neurotechnologist) with strong understanding of stroke care pathways.
  • Proven experience in clinical sales or sales support within imaging or therapy modalities.
  • Strong communication skills and ability to engage with diverse stakeholders.
  • Experience working across hospital systems and navigating complex decision-making environments.
  • Proven ability to delivery profitable business growth.
  • Bachelor’s degree.
  • Required travel: 60%
